Edie Brickell
American singer-songwriter
Follow Edie Brickell on Notably News to receive short updates to your email — rarely!
2023 | Founded the band Heavy MakeUp with CJ Camerieri and Trever Hagen, releasing their self-titled debut album. |
2017 | Appeared in the documentary film 'The American Epic Sessions', recording 'The Coo Coo Bird' on a 1920s electrical sound recording system with Steve Martin. |
2016 | Musical 'Bright Star', to which she contributed music, lyrics, and story, opened on Broadway at the Cort Theatre. |
April 23 2013 | Released collaborative album 'Love Has Come for You' with Steve Martin, and appeared on talk shows like The View and Late Show with David Letterman to promote the album. |
2010 | Became a founding member of the band The Gaddabouts, featuring Steve Gadd, Andy Fairweather Low, and Pino Palladino. |
